What does a topographic engineer do?

A Topographic Engineer typically spends their days conducting field surveys, collecting GPS data, and processing measurements to create detailed topographic maps and site plans. They collaborate closely with civil engineers, architects, and construction teams to ensure that land data supports project requirements and regulatory compliance. Office work often involves analyzing survey data using GIS and CAD software, preparing technical reports, and communicating findings with project stakeholders. This blend of outdoor fieldwork and technical office analysis makes the role both dynamic and essential in infrastructure development.

What is a topographic engineer?

A Topographic Engineer specializes in surveying, mapping, and analyzing terrain to support construction, military, or civil engineering projects. They use advanced tools like GPS, drones, and Geographic Information Systems (GIS) to collect and interpret topographic data. Their work helps ensure accurate site planning, environmental assessments, and infrastructure development.
